Bonjour,

En clair:
Notre boite est sur le point de lancer la nouvelle g�n�ration du produit "phare" de mon service...
Il s'agit d'un appareil de mesures.

Nous d�velloppons tous nos logiciel en Builder C++ mais aussi dans des logiciels associ�s selon les environnement (Turbo Pascal, Turbo C++)
Actuellement la g�n�ration actuelle de notre produit a une liaison BNC utiliant un protocole d�fini entre nos appareils et un module RS232. Le protocole RS232 nous permet actuellement la communication vers un PC.

Mais ce nouveau produit comporte une nouvelle difficult�: il est �quip� d'un port USB... Or aucun d'un d�vellopeur de la bo�te n'a encore communique sur un port USB...

La question n'est pas encore formul�e mais je penses que le lecteur voit d�j� ou je veux en venir.
Le protocole �lectrique sortie de la tour PC ne nous int�resse pas. Ce qui nous int�resse c'est la partie logiciel pour communiquer avec notre appareil qui se trouve en position de p�riph�rique du PC.

J'ai lu diff�rents posts ou tutoriels sur le sujet mais je commences � �tre un peu perdu, voici donc mes diff�rentes questions:
  • Existe t-il un composant complet type TComPort?
  • Le d�vellopement d'un Driver pour notre produit est-il une �tape incontournable? Si oui, avez vous un (lien vers un ) tutoriel pour le d�vellopement d'un driver?
  • Si non une communication directe sur le port USB � partir de notre application peut-elle �tre envisag�e? avec des fonctions que nous d�velloperions du style: InitUSB(XXXparam�tres) pour l'intialisation et ou l'ouverture du port, CloseUSB(xxxparam) pour la fermeture de la connexion, EnvoiString(xxxparam, char *StringToSend) pour l'envoi s'une chaine et RceptString(xxxparam) pour la r�ception d'une cha�ne o� xxxparam seraient des param�tres � d�terminer au cours du d�vellopement de ces fonctions.


Merci d'avance.
La premi�re solution serait vraiment g�niale.
La seconde serait dommage pour notre produit car elle me semble longue � assimiler. Mais personellement, elle repr�senterais une nouvelle �tape dans mon acquisition personelle de comp�tence, ce qui me plairais bien.
La derni�re d'avance me conviendrais amplement car je penses pouvoir l'impl�menter tr�s rapidement (la date de sortie du produit est tr�s proche).


@+
Mattetfamilly